Why healthcare ERP ecosystems need partnership infrastructure rather than isolated projects
Traditional ERP projects often assume a prime contractor model: one implementation partner leads, the software vendor supports, and the customer absorbs the coordination burden. That model breaks down in healthcare environments where service delivery spans finance, procurement, operations, compliance, analytics, cloud infrastructure, identity and access management, and ongoing optimization. A hospital group, specialty network, or healthcare services organization may require one partner for ERP process design, another for Managed Cloud Services, another for enterprise integration, and another for customer success and adoption. Without a formal partnership infrastructure, these relationships create duplicated effort, unclear accountability, and margin erosion.
Partnership infrastructure is the operating system for the ecosystem. It establishes commercial rules, technical standards, service boundaries, escalation paths, and lifecycle ownership. In practical terms, it answers executive questions such as: Which partner owns first-line support? How are release windows approved? Which controls are mandatory across Multi-tenant SaaS and Dedicated SaaS environments? How are APIs governed? How are backups tested? How are customer health signals shared? How are renewals and expansion opportunities coordinated? When these answers are standardized, partners can scale delivery without reinventing governance for every account.
The business model decision: resale, white-label, OEM, or managed service wrapper
Healthcare ecosystem leaders should evaluate partnership models based on control, speed to market, margin profile, and operational responsibility. A resale model is simpler but often limits differentiation and recurring revenue depth. A White-label ERP or White-label SaaS model gives partners stronger brand ownership and customer relationship control, but it requires more discipline in onboarding, support, and service governance. An OEM platform approach can create deeper productized offerings for vertical use cases, especially when a software company or digital transformation firm wants to embed ERP capabilities into a broader healthcare operations solution. A managed service wrapper can be effective for MSP Business Models that prioritize recurring operations revenue over implementation revenue.
| Model | Best Fit | Primary Advantage | Primary Trade-off |
|---|---|---|---|
| Resale | Partners seeking low operational complexity | Fast entry with limited platform responsibility | Lower differentiation and weaker control over recurring revenue |
| White-label ERP | ERP Partners and integrators building branded practices | Stronger customer ownership and service packaging flexibility | Requires mature onboarding, support, and governance |
| White-label SaaS | SaaS providers and software companies extending their portfolio | Enables subscription platforms and productized recurring revenue | Needs platform operations discipline and lifecycle management |
| OEM Platform | Firms embedding ERP into a broader healthcare solution | Deep integration and strategic product control | Higher design complexity and longer go-to-market planning |
| Managed Service Wrapper | MSPs and cloud consultants focused on operations | Predictable recurring revenue from managed outcomes | May limit strategic differentiation if the platform is not extensible |
The right choice depends on the partner's target economics. If the goal is to maximize implementation services, resale may be sufficient. If the goal is to build a durable annuity business with subscription revenue, managed operations, and expansion services, White-label ERP and White-label SaaS models are usually more attractive. In healthcare, that advantage grows when the platform supports both standardized multi-tenant operations and customer-specific deployment options.
Architecture choices that shape partner profitability and customer trust
Technical architecture is not only an engineering decision. It directly affects partner margin, serviceability, compliance posture, and customer confidence. Multi-tenant SaaS supports operational efficiency, standardized upgrades, and lower cost to serve. It is often the best fit for repeatable service packages and channel scale. Dedicated SaaS and Private Cloud models provide stronger isolation, more tailored change control, and greater flexibility for customer-specific integration or governance requirements. Hybrid Cloud strategy becomes relevant when healthcare organizations need to balance modernization with legacy systems, regional constraints, or staged transformation.
A practical partner ecosystem should support multiple deployment patterns under one governance framework. That means common controls for Identity and Access Management, Monitoring, Observability, Logging, Alerting, Backup strategy, Disaster Recovery, and Business continuity regardless of whether the customer runs in Multi-tenant SaaS, Dedicated SaaS, or Hybrid Cloud. Platform Engineering and DevOps best practices are essential here. Infrastructure as Code, CI CD, GitOps, containerized services using Kubernetes and Docker where appropriate, and standardized data services such as PostgreSQL and Redis can improve repeatability and reduce operational drift. The business value is consistency: partners can deliver differentiated services without creating unmanaged technical variance.
Decision criteria for deployment model selection
- Choose Multi-tenant SaaS when standardization, faster onboarding, and lower operating cost matter more than customer-specific infrastructure control.
- Choose Dedicated SaaS or Private Cloud when isolation, tailored release management, or customer-specific integration patterns are commercially or operationally necessary.
- Choose Hybrid Cloud when the customer must retain selected workloads, data flows, or integrations outside the primary SaaS environment during a phased transformation.
- Use one shared governance model across all deployment types so partners do not create inconsistent security, support, or compliance practices.
Partner enablement and onboarding as revenue infrastructure
Many ecosystem strategies fail because they treat partner onboarding as a sales handoff rather than as revenue infrastructure. In healthcare ERP, onboarding must prepare partners to sell, implement, operate, support, and expand customer accounts with consistent quality. That requires a partner enablement framework covering commercial packaging, solution architecture, compliance responsibilities, support tiers, escalation paths, customer success motions, and service profitability. The objective is not only partner activation. It is partner readiness to deliver repeatable outcomes.
An effective onboarding strategy usually progresses through four stages. First, business alignment: define target segments, ideal customer profile, service catalog, pricing logic, and ownership boundaries. Second, operational readiness: establish provisioning standards, IAM policies, monitoring baselines, backup and disaster recovery procedures, and incident workflows. Third, delivery readiness: provide implementation playbooks, integration patterns, workflow automation templates, and customer lifecycle checkpoints. Fourth, growth readiness: define renewal motions, expansion triggers, Business Intelligence reporting, and customer success governance. Partners that skip any of these stages often win deals they cannot profitably support.
Pricing and recurring revenue design for multi-partner healthcare services
Infrastructure-based Pricing is especially relevant in healthcare ERP ecosystems because service delivery often combines software access, cloud operations, support, integration management, and compliance-oriented controls. A flat subscription may be easy to sell, but it can hide cost variability and weaken margins when customer complexity rises. A better approach is to combine a core subscription with clearly defined service layers. For example, the base platform fee may cover application access and standard operations, while premium layers cover Dedicated SaaS, advanced monitoring, integration management, enhanced recovery objectives, or customer-specific governance.
| Revenue Layer | What It Covers | Partner Benefit | Customer Benefit |
|---|---|---|---|
| Core Subscription | Platform access and standard support | Predictable baseline recurring revenue | Clear entry point and budget visibility |
| Managed Cloud Services | Hosting operations, monitoring, backup, and resilience controls | Higher-margin operational annuity | Reduced internal infrastructure burden |
| Integration Services | APIs, workflow automation, and enterprise integration management | Expansion revenue tied to business process value | Better interoperability and process continuity |
| Customer Success Services | Adoption reviews, optimization planning, and renewal governance | Improved retention and account growth | Faster realization of business outcomes |
| Compliance and Governance Add-ons | Enhanced controls, reporting, and approval workflows | Differentiated premium service tiers | Stronger operational assurance |
This layered model also supports multi-partner service delivery. One partner may own the customer relationship and advisory layer, another may operate Managed Services, and another may manage integrations or analytics. The key is to define commercial boundaries before launch. Revenue-sharing disputes usually come from unclear ownership of renewals, support obligations, or expansion services rather than from the initial deal structure.
Governance, security, and resilience as ecosystem trust mechanisms
In healthcare, governance is not a compliance afterthought. It is a trust mechanism that determines whether multiple partners can safely operate around one customer environment. Governance should define role-based access, approval workflows, change management, release governance, data handling responsibilities, and audit evidence expectations. Identity and Access Management is central because partner ecosystems create more human and system identities than single-vendor models. Access should be provisioned by role, reviewed regularly, and tied to documented support and operational responsibilities.
Operational resilience should be designed as a service capability, not as a technical appendix. Monitoring, Observability, Logging, and Alerting need shared standards so incidents can be triaged across partner boundaries. Backup strategy, Disaster Recovery, and Business continuity should be tested and documented with clear ownership. A common mistake is assuming the infrastructure provider owns all resilience outcomes. In reality, resilience spans application configuration, integration dependencies, data recovery priorities, and customer communication workflows. The ecosystem must define who does what before an incident occurs.
Customer lifecycle management in a multi-partner operating model
Healthcare ERP partnerships become profitable when customer lifecycle management is intentional. Too many ecosystems focus on acquisition and implementation while leaving adoption, optimization, and renewal to chance. In a multi-partner model, lifecycle ownership must be explicit from day one. The customer should know who leads onboarding, who manages support, who reviews service health, who proposes optimization, and who coordinates renewals. Internally, partners should share a common account plan and customer health framework.
Customer success strategy should include executive business reviews, usage and workflow adoption analysis, integration performance reviews, support trend analysis, and roadmap alignment. This is where AI-ready Services and AI-assisted operations can become practical rather than promotional. For example, partners can use AI-assisted analysis to identify support patterns, workflow bottlenecks, or capacity trends, but executive decisions should still be governed by accountable service owners. The goal is not to replace human judgment. It is to improve signal quality across the customer lifecycle.
- Assign one accountable lifecycle owner even when multiple partners contribute services.
- Use shared customer health indicators that combine operational, adoption, support, and commercial signals.
- Tie renewal planning to measurable service outcomes, not only contract dates.
- Create expansion pathways around integrations, analytics, automation, managed operations, and governance services.
Common mistakes that weaken healthcare partner ecosystems
The first common mistake is overemphasizing software features while underinvesting in operating model design. Healthcare customers buy continuity, accountability, and risk reduction as much as application capability. The second is launching a White-label SaaS or White-label ERP offer without a defined support model, pricing logic, or customer success motion. The third is allowing each partner to create its own tooling and controls, which undermines observability, governance, and service consistency. The fourth is treating integrations as one-time project work rather than as managed assets that require lifecycle ownership.
Another frequent issue is misaligned incentives. If one partner profits from implementation but not from long-term service quality, and another carries the operational burden without account influence, the customer experience will degrade over time. Executive leaders should design incentives around retention, expansion, and service quality, not only around initial bookings. They should also avoid promising deployment flexibility without the operational maturity to support it. Offering Multi-tenant SaaS, Dedicated SaaS, and Hybrid Cloud options is valuable only when governance and support remain consistent.
